Dyck, Jennifer L.; Mayer, Richard E. – Journal of Educational Psychology, 1989
Computer-naive university students (N=124) were taught the BASIC programing language by solving and receiving feedback on program comprehension problems stated in BASIC or on corresponding problems stated in English followed by problems stated in BASIC. Results support a sequential method of instruction beginning with use of natural language…

Linn, Marcia C. – Learning and Instruction, 1992
The development and evaluation of a series of hypermedia tools designed to help students learn to program in PASCAL or LISP are described. Classroom trials with 171 college students illustrate use of the developed tools. The use of hypermedia to foster integrated understanding is discussed. (SLD)
